Panasonic's Eluga is now super sized and gets a 'Power' tag. Yes, the company announced their latest smartphone Eluga Power, a bigger and better Eluga ( a lighter 4.3-inch handset from the company with 1GHz OMAP 4 processor, announced by the company recently) . The Eluga Power rocks with a bigger 5-inch LCD screen with a resolution of 1280 x 720, a dual-core Qualcomm S4 1.5GHz processor and run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ich.
The features of the device includes 8-megapixel autofocus and 1080p Full HD video recording camera with auto scene recognition and 8 x digital zoom, a front-facing camera for video calls (which is not present in the original Eluga), 8GB internal memory and a micro SD Card Slot supporting a further 32GB, NFC.

The handset is coming with IP57-certification, as like its previous version, the device offers protection from dust and water.
Eluga power measures 136 x 70 x 9.6mm, and weighs around 113g, and the 1800maH battery used to power the device is super fast to charge, as it will get 50% of charge with in 30 minutes, and with in 57 minutes, the battery will get a juice of 80%
No words on availability and pricing for the Europe-bound Eluga Power.
